Abstract

The involvement of chief procurator in Judicial Committee is not in conformity with the spirit of principles of criminal procedure comprising the equality of arms,the neutrality of trial,the independence of trial and the presumption of innocence,and it is contrary to the ideology of procedural justice; not only would the abuse of trial superintendence be caused but also it would give rise to a series of insuperable conflicts in practice,which intensifies the irrationality of the institution of Judicial Committee; there is no necessary links between the attendance of chief procurator in Judicial Committee and the exercise of trial superintendence; the Organic Law of the People's Courts should repeal this institution in its future amendment.
